HE WHO dwells in the secret place of the Most High shall remain stable and fixed under the shadow of the Almighty [Whose power no foe can withstand].
2
I will say of the Lord, He is my Refuge and my Fortress, my God; on Him I lean and rely, and in Him I [confidently] trust!
3
For [then] He will deliver you from the snare of the fowler and from the deadly pestilence.
4
[Then] He will cover you with His pinions, and under His wings shall you trust and find refuge; His truth and His faithfulness are a shield and a buckler.
5
You shall not be afraid of the terror of the night, nor of the arrow (the evil plots and slanders of the wicked) that flies by day,
6
Nor of the pestilence that stalks in darkness, nor of the destruction and sudden death that surprise and lay waste at noonday.
7
A thousand may fall at your side, and ten thousand at your right hand, but it shall not come near you.
8
Only a spectator shall you be [yourself inaccessible in the secret place of the Most High] as you witness the reward of the wicked.
9
Because you have made the Lord your refuge, and the Most High your dwelling place, [Ps. 91:1, 14.]
10
There shall no evil befall you, nor any plague or calamity come near your tent.
11
For He will give His angels [especial] charge over you to accompany and defend and preserve you in all your ways [of obedience and service].
12
They shall bear you up on their hands, lest you dash your foot against a stone. [Luke 4:10, 11; Heb. 1:14.]
13
You shall tread upon the lion and adder; the young lion and the serpent shall you trample underfoot. [Luke 10:19.]
14
Because he has set his love upon Me, therefore will I deliver him; I will set him on high, because he knows and understands My name [has a personal knowledge of My mercy, love, and kindness--trusts and relies on Me, knowing I will never forsake him, no, never].
15
He shall call upon Me, and I will answer him; I will be with him in trouble, I will deliver him and honor him.
16
With long life will I satisfy him and show him My salvation.
